Default Refreshing a combo box...?

Hello, we need to work out is this is possible....

TIA for any help!

In a VB form in excel, we would like to use the value of one combo box to
influence the available values of another.

So far we have got it to kinda work; We have made the drop down combo box
place it's value in a cell in a sheet. We have then got a second combo box,
to use the =indirect method, based on the cell that we got the first combo
box to place it's value.

The trouble is, we have to shut down the form and then reopen it for the
combo box to list the new available values.

We need to REFRESH the contents of this combo box on the fly, ie, what code
shall we put behind the _change property of the first combo box to do this.
